"One Fine, Ordinary Day,' IU says, would be the title if a film were ever made about her life. But there's nothing ordinary about IU.
A genre-bending force in both music and drama, South Korean superstar IU continues to blur boundaries with ease and elegance. IU's evocative dual performance in the critically acclaimed series When Life Gives You Tangerines has left an enduring impression on audiences as she enters yet another transformative chapter in her career. "I feel like I'm busier than ever, but I'm enjoying life. Recently, I've begun filming for a new drama called Wife of a 21st Century Prince (working title), and I have a feeling that 2025 will be a packed and fulfilling year. I'm very happy and grateful for all the love and interest that people have shown for When Life Gives You Tangerines, Flower Bookmark, and the next project," she tells us.
When asked about the success of her series, When Life Gives You Tangerines, IU shares, "When I was first given the script, it was only for the first six episodes, but my heart raced as I read through it. From that moment, I was already someone who was wholeheartedly rooting for Ae-sun's life more than anyone."
We further quizzed her about her approach towards portraying the mother-daughter duo, and the 32-year-old actress shares, "It was clear in the script that Ae-sun and Geum-myeong both had shared aspects and stark differences. From my perspective, Ae-sun felt like a character whose sacrificial spirit was greatly influenced by her inherently kind nature and the era she lived in."
IU also praised her co-star Park Bo-gum, who plays the role of Yang Gwan-sik in the series, saying, "He is a very trustworthy partner and friend. Sometimes we would be in perfect sync even without discussing things in advance, as if we had already rehearsed them together. I believe it was thanks to Bo-gum's kind and cheerful personality that we were able to build such great chemistry."
Since making her acting debut with KBS drama Dream High, IU has worked with several directors. "I've been very fortunate to have had many opportunities to work with truly amazing writers and directors. The writers have always crafted the scripts in a way that allowed me to immerse myself in the story from the moment I read them, and once on set, the directors gave me clear feedback to help me act and speak in the character's voice."
With a filmography that boasts diverse projects like "Moon Lovers: Scarlet Heart Ryeo," "Hotel Del Luna," "My Mister," and others, IU's evolution as an actor is evident. "I don't really choose roles with a specific story in mind," IU revealed. "It's more like fate — somehow, certain projects appear in front of me almost magically at the right time, and I end up taking them on," she says. She adds that while working with renowned writers or directors is a consideration, her decision ultimately comes down to the story resonating with her in the moment. "I think I clearly land on a decision when it's a story that I want to tell right now in this moment of my life," shares IU.
Adding to her stream of thoughts, IU shares the kind of roles she aims to do now: "Something that steps away from the dopamine-rush settings, revenge and death, heart-wrenching emotions, fiery romances, dramatic lines, life lessons — a story that deals with simple, everyday feelings."
When asked about striking a balance between her dual career, she says, "When I'm a musician, it feels like the world exists inside of me, and when I'm an actor, it feels like the world exists outside of me. With music, I enjoy digging deep introspectively and having a conversation with my inner self, while with acting, I find joy in being part of a team, the sense of belonging, and being all in it together to accomplish a shared goal."
With the rise in K-pop culture in India, IU enjoys a great fan base. "I had no idea I was popular in India, but I did hear that my show 'When Life Gives You Tangerines' received a lot of love in India. I've been enjoying learning about India's beautiful landscapes, watching Indian films filled with dance and music that brings joy to its audience, and reading books about the country," says IU.
Ask her how does she manage her immense popularity and public presence and maintain a balance between private and public life and she replies, 'To be honest, I don't feel a huge sense of pressure or feel overwhelmed. On the contrary, I don't feel like I'm immensely popular. All of this feels like it's mine, but also not entirely mine at the same time. I think I'm also somewhat prepared to pack up and move on if at some point my popularity fades, and life says, 'It's time to check out of the celebrity life!' I'm genuinely and deeply grateful to the fans who have been sending me so much love and support, but to receive a question like this, it makes me wonder if I truly am living that much of a glamorous life. If I think about it, it feels pretty surreal. I'm just working hard and living my life! We're all special, but also ordinary, aren't we? I'm just another person who's both special and ordinary.'

Men of the Harem is an upcoming fantasy romance drama about an empress' revenge spree, touching on themes of politics, power dynamics and complexities of building relationships within a harem. In May, Bae Suzy was reported to be offered to lead the series, and a month later, Dex was approached to play another important character of the drama, as per My Daily's June 19 report. Dex to star as Suzy's character's concubine in Men of the Harem Men of the Harem is a story about Latil (role offered to Suzy), a newly crowned emperor who, after being scorned by her former lover, decides to form her own harem as an act of revenge. Latil will plan to take five male concubines to cause them the same pain she felt when her beloved cheated on her. Dex was offered the role of one of the five men. The story explored themes of revenge, and unconventional relationships within a royal setting. Dex's agency's response to reports of joining Suzy in Men of the Harem Dex's agency's KTHD Studio confirmed receiving the offer, however, refrained from spilling anything more. They stated, "The appearance has not been decided. We only received a proposal, and nothing has been decided yet." They provided a cautious response regarding being in discussions about the casting offer, just like the other unconfirmed cast member, Suzy. Suzy's agency's response to star as an empress in Men of the Harem Suzy's agency, Management SOOP, confirmed that the actress received the offer to play the protagonist in Men of Harem. They stated, 'It is a project that we have received an offer for and are currently reviewing it.' Though, none of the actors' sides confirmed their participation in the project as of yet, the excitement surrounding their possible pairing has been growing. Due to their fan following and soaring career, casting them together might be a good move by director Lee Eung Bok. About Dex's acting career Dex has built a dedicated fandom for himself due to his good looks and his choice of projects. He starred as a contestant and panel member of the popular South Korean dating show, Singles Inferno. He made his debut in a major role in K-dramas through the horror-thriller series Tarot and awaits his next.

Kim Soo Hyun, once known as South Korea's golden boy of K-dramas, is now battling to protect his reputation and his finances as a wave of high-profile advertisers take legal action against him. With hefty penalty fees in reported lawsuits piling up, the actor's fall from grace has sent shockwaves through the industry. What was once a thriving brand empire built on a 'clean-cut' image is now cracking following his dating scandal with late actress Kim Sae Ron. Kim Soo Hyun hit with KRW 7.3B lawsuits as brands cut ties over Kim Sae Ron scandal Kim Soo Hyun has been hit with a series of high-stakes compensation lawsuits from the very brands that once proudly signed him. So far, six companies have publicly come forward, demanding more than KRW 7.34 billion (around USD 5,350,000) in damages, with more expected to follow. The situation escalated dramatically when two of Kim Soo Hyun's biggest endorsement partners took action to recover their losses. Medical skincare brand Classys filed a lawsuit demanding KRW 3.00 billion (approximately USD 2,190,000) after moving to seize his Galleria Forêt apartment—the property the actor had purchased back in 2013 and 2014. Just a day later, South Korean electronics giant Cuckoo filed for a court-ordered freeze of the actor's assets worth KRW 100 million (roughly USD 73,500). Along with its subsidiaries, including its Chinese affiliate and rice cooker division, Cuckoo is demanding KRW 850 million (around USD 625,000) in damages, bringing their joint claim to KRW 2.03 billion (approximately USD 1,470,000). Other companies weren't far behind. On April 25, a cosmetics brand filed suit demanding KRW 510 million (about USD 367,000). Trendmaker, which operates the vegan beauty label DINTO, also turned to the courts, filing for the same amount after initially backing the actor but later facing backlash themselves. Health supplement company FromBIO—best known for its stem cell hair loss treatment line—filed the largest individual claim of KRW 3.96 billion (about USD 2,890,000) on May 16. The company had only recently signed Kim Soo Hyun in October 2024, riding the success of Queen of Tears, but conveniently dropped him once the scandal took centre stage. The controversy that started it all Kim Soo Hyun's troubles began earlier this year when rumours surfaced about a past relationship with late actress Kim Sae Ron. While the actor initially remained silent, speculation quickly turned toxic after YouTube channel Garo Sero Institute accused him of having an inappropriate relationship with Bloodhounds fame when she was just 15 years old. The allegation remains unproven, and Soo Hyun has since filed a KRW 12 million lawsuit against the channel, but the damage was already done. Adding fuel to the fire was a press conference held by Soo Hyun's agency, GOLD MEDALIST, which many felt came off as defensive and evasive. Instead of clearing his name, the appearance only intensified public and media backlash. In a matter of weeks, the actor—once celebrated for roles in It's Okay to Not Be Okay and Queen of Tears—became embroiled in what now looks like a career-threatening crisis. Kim Soo Hyun's Disney+ drama Knock Off postponed amid scandal Kim Soo Hyun's future in the industry now hangs in the balance, as Disney+ has reportedly postponed his upcoming drama Knock Off indefinitely. The decision comes amid growing pressure from advertisers and ongoing public backlash surrounding his controversy. SUGA has finished his alternative service as of June 18. According to a report from Korean media outlet News1, the BTS member has effectively concluded his time as a social service worker a couple of days before what was previously revealed. With unexpected changes in BTS' SUGA's discharge schedule, fans have been curious to know if he will be back to his civilian status on the same day. However, the report has clarified that the singer's discharge date will continue to be June 21. How did SUGA complete military service early? It is being said that the rapper is all set to use his remaining vacation days from June 19 onwards, not to be required to go back to his workplace after June 18, essentially ending his time as an enlisted man in the ROK military's alternative service. These vacation days accrued over the time of his service are believed to be normal vacation days, without any special treatment being awarded to the star. As such, SUGA will not be required to visit his social service location after leaving work on June 18. The BTS member first enlisted on September 22, 2023, taking basic military training despite having enlisted under an alternative social service. As a result, he was required to serve for 21 months instead of the 18 months of duty that is expected from active soldiers, which was taken up by the rest of the group's members, including Jin, J-Hope, RM, V, Jimin, and Jungkook. With SUGA officially ending his service, all BTS members have served their time in the military and are now getting ready to make a full-group comeback soon. Recently, the entire team was spotted supporting fellow star J-Hope at his HOPE ON THE STAGE concert in Goyang, where the Haegeum singer appeared with a mask on, but made sure to wave to his fans when the attention turned to them. It was previously reported that the South Korean boy group would be releasing new music in March 2026. However, their agency, BIGHIT MUSIC, has since responded, stating that the schedule has not been decided upon so far. It remains to be seen if the band will announce a world tour following their reunion.
